About Coleraine and Surrounding Area


Coleraine, situated on the north coast of Northern Ireland, stands as a historic market town within County Londonderry. This town is steeped in history, dating back to at least 595 AD when it was known to be a site of early Christian settlement. Over the centuries, Coleraine has evolved, bearing witness to many historical events and developments, notably during the Plantation of Ulster in the early 17th century, which significantly influenced its architectural and cultural landscape. The River Bann, flowing through the town, adds to its scenic beauty and has been central to its economic and social life, historically facilitating trade and industry. Today, Coleraine is a bustling town that successfully blends its rich historical heritage with modern amenities, making it a vibrant community hub and a significant educational center, home to the Ulster University's Coleraine Campus. Its strategic location near the Causeway Coast also makes it an ideal base for exploring some of Northern Ireland's most renowned natural landscapes and tourist attractions. Exploring Coleraine, one discovers a wealth of attractions and sites of interest that reflect both the town's historical significance and its contemporary appeal. The Coleraine Town Hall, a splendid example of Victorian architecture, stands as a focal point in the town center, hosting exhibitions that delve into the local history and culture. The town also prides itself on the Coleraine Museum, where artifacts and stories trace the area's evolution from ancient times to the present day. For nature enthusiasts, the Riverside Park along the banks of the River Bann offers picturesque walking and cycling paths, providing a tranquil escape in the heart of the town.

Additionally, the Portstewart Strand, a short drive from Coleraine, is a magnificent stretch of golden beach managed by the National Trust, offering opportunities for leisurely walks and water sports. The proximity of the Giant's Causeway,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, further elevates Coleraine's appeal, inviting exploration of the unique basalt column landscapes and the rich myths enveloping them. These attractions, alongside the town's welcoming cafes, shops, and the vibrant university community, contribute to a lively and enriching experience for both residents and visitors. The area surrounding Coleraine is dotted with a constellation of towns, villages, and landmarks, each contributing to the region's allure. To the east, the town of Ballymoney showcases a quaint charm with its well-preserved Georgian and Victorian architecture, alongside the Joey and Robert Dunlop Memorial Garden, dedicated to the legendary motorcycle racers from the area. Heading north, Portrush is renowned for its spectacular coastal scenery, family-friendly beaches, and the Royal Portrush Golf Club, which has hosted the Open Championship. Nearby, the village of Bushmills is famous for the Old Bushmills Distillery, the world's oldest licensed whiskey distillery, offering tours and tastings. Further along the coast, the picturesque village of Castlerock boasts stunning views and the ruins of Downhill Demesne with the iconic Mussenden Temple perched on the cliffs. Lastly, Limavady, to the west of Coleraine, offers a gateway to the Roe Valley Country Park, a haven for outdoor activities set amidst lush forest and alongside the winding River Roe. These neighboring locales not only enhance the appeal of Coleraine as a destination but also offer a tapestry of experiences that showcase the natural beauty, historical depth, and cultural richness of Northern Ireland, making the region a compelling proposition for exploration and discovery.
